Unit 36B in Idaho has received a mix of feedback from hunters, highlighting both challenges and opportunities. Many appreciate the unit's rugged terrain and beautiful landscapes but note that it demands a high level of physical fitness and preparedness. The unit appears to have variable success rates, with some hunters emphasizing the importance of scouting and understanding elk patterns, especially during the rut. Overall, hunters recommend focusing on pre-season preparation and are advised to be ready for dynamic weather conditions that can impact the accessibility and behavior of game.
West of Challis and north and west of the Salmon River, this is a popular elk and deer hunting unit. A lot of bull elk and buck deer tags are sold over the counter. Road access to public land is good.
A popular area where hunters can buy over-the-counter general tags to hunt deer or elk, Unit 36B produces few trophy class bulls or bucks.
